Key Technical Specifications
At the heart of this battery pack lies its 72V nominal voltage and 20Ah capacity, achieved through a 20S4P cell configuration. This setup ensures a balance between energy density and discharge capability, ideal for high-torque applications. The inclusion of a built-in 40A BMS (Battery Management System) further enhances reliability by safeguarding against overcharge, over-discharge, short circuits, and temperature fluctuations. Such protections are critical for extending the lifespan of lithium-ion cells, particularly under the demanding conditions of high-power motor operation.

The pack’s physical dimensions (245mm × 177mm × 73mm) and weight (approximately 6kg) make it relatively compact for its capacity, a factor praised by users who value seamless integration into various e-bike frames. Constructed from PC+ABS composite materials, the casing offers a rugged yet lightweight solution, resistant to impacts and environmental wear—a necessity for UK riders navigating wet or uneven terrain.
